Hallo Halatali is still a Level 20 quest: http://ffxiv.gamerescape.com/wiki/Hallo_Halatali
However, in order for Nedrick to have it available in Vesper Bay, you must have completed the Main Story Quest "Dressed to Deceive": http://ffxiv.gamerescape.com/wiki/Dressed_to_Deceive
If you haven't completed that quest, Hallo Halatali will have the red quest icon with a key, meaning it will be unavailable.
If the quest is still showing up red and you've completed "Dressed to Deceive", then post in the Tech forums about it possibly being bugged. You can see if you've completed "Dressed to Deceive" by looking in the Journal, all the Main Scenario quests you've completed will be listed in order.
